Lines Matching refs:revision
1746 // store the current attibute dir revision for reference below
1810 // store the current attibute dir revision for reference below
1858 // store the current attibute dir revision for reference below
2117 // init the iterator's revision, if it's new or has been rewinded
2119 iterator->SetRevision(reply->revision);
2186 request->revision);
2244 _EntryRemoved(request->directoryID, name, request->revision);
2276 request->revision);
2536 if (entryInfo.nodeInfo.revision > entry->GetRevision()) {
2541 entryInfo.nodeInfo.revision);
2543 entryInfo.nodeInfo.revision);
2554 entry->SetRevision(entryInfo.nodeInfo.revision);
2593 // set the entry revision
2594 entry->SetRevision(entryInfo.nodeInfo.revision);
2634 return (entryInfo.nodeInfo.revision <= dir->GetEntryRemovedEventRevision());
2651 if (attrDir->GetRevision() > attrDirInfo.revision)
2808 const EntryInfo* entryInfo, int64 revision)
2827 // and update its revision counter
2829 dir->UpdateEntryCreatedEventRevision(revision);
2836 ShareVolume::_EntryRemoved(NodeID remoteDirID, const char* name, int64 revision)
2848 // update the directory's "entry removed" event revision
2849 dir->UpdateEntryRemovedEventRevision(revision);
2856 // check the entry revision
2857 if (entry->GetRevision() > revision)
2868 int64 revision)
2872 _EntryRemoved(remoteOldDirID, oldName, revision);
2873 _EntryCreated(remoteNewDirID, name, entryInfo, revision);